The bengals are the worst rushing team in the NFL and the Texans are actually good at defending the run. With or without chase, bengals will go to the air.

Also? On the Texans side, they are in WAY worse shape from an injury standpoint.

Running back Dameon Pierce (ankle) will miss his second consecutive game. Kicker Ka’imi Fairbairn (quad) and receiver Nico Collins (calf) also will miss Sunday’s game against the Bengals.

Collins did not practice Thursday or Friday after being limited Wednesday.

Safety Jimmie Ward (hamstring) also is out.

Fullback Andrew Beck (ankle/elbow/shoulder), linebacker Jake Hansen (hamstring/hand), tight end Brevin Jordan (foot) and linebacker Henry To’oTo’o (concussion) are the other players who won’t play.

Cornerback Steven Nelson (back/neck), defensive end Jerry Hughes (back) and receiver Robert Woods (foot) are questionable

——-

They have 7 OL on IR or out. Starting 3rd stringers in some position.

The Texans have 12 players on IR right now.

Bengals will win this game and easily cover the spread.

Stroud is doing great things this year but he goes under 250 and under his 1.5 TDs. Their running game stinks before the OL, FB, TE and Rb injuries.
